Took my E21 320 Baur out of the garage yesterday only to find I could no longer select reverse gear!
 
Its the first time she's been out in a while, but couldn't go for a long run as its not currently taxed.
 
Other gears felt ok, but it just would't get reverse.
 
Can anyone point me in the right direction with this?  Clutch or gearbox?
 
Front brakes seem to be binding as well. 
 
Think I've got a bit of work to do to get her on the road for the summer.
 
Any advice would be much appreciated.

with regards the reverse gear,if you can select all other gears,i dont think it will be a clutch issue,im presuming it hasnt leaked any oil and the box still has oil in it,
if so have you tried to select reverse with the engine off,then try starting it with the clutch down?when you tried to select the gear did it grind in or did it feel like you were forcing the linkage?
this may also sound daft but are you sure nothing is restricting the gear stick movment?
